What You Will Do:

Guidehouse is seeking an Associate Director to help lead and grow our State Energy practice across New York and the broader Northeast and Mid-Atlantic region. This role serves as a senior client advisor and business leader responsible for managing complex state energy engagements, developing market opportunities, leading proposal efforts, overseeing financial performance, and developing high-performing teams.

 

The successful candidate will bring deep energy-sector experience, strong knowledge of state energy policy and regulatory environments, and a proven ability to partner with public-sector clients to design and implement programs that advance grid modernization, clean energy, electrification, affordability, infrastructure, resiliency, and decarbonization objectives.

 

This role combines client delivery leadership, business development, proposal leadership, financial management, thought leadership, and talent development. The ideal candidate will be equally comfortable shaping opportunities before procurement, advising senior client stakeholders, leading multidisciplinary teams, developing market strategy, and delivering complex programs.
